In 2025, how much does it cost to hire an English tutor in McKeesport, PA?
Hiring an English tutor in McKeesport, PA on Care.com will cost an average of $17.25 per hour as of March 2025. This rate may vary depending on the experience each candidate has and the type of assignments you or your child need help with.

What questions should I ask a potential English tutor in McKeesport?
The right English tutor for your child will be able to improve their grades and writing skills. Ask questions about the process each tutor uses to get these results from the kids they've worked with in the past. Also ask each English tutor if they are familiar with some of the goals the schools in McKeesport have. Finally, see how long they are willing to commit to helping your child with their English assignments. Your child may need only a few sessions to get on track, or long-term help that could require an English tutor staying with them the entire school year.
